WebOct 15, 2024 · Spring WebFlux Dependencies Since the library is used for Spring Boot reactive APIs logging it needs to have Spring WebFlux in the dependencies. In turn, Spring WebFlux is built on top of Project Reactor, so reactor-core artifact also has to be on the dependencies list. WebMar 29, 2024 · Spring introduced a Multi-Event Loop model to enable a reactive stack known as WebFlux . It is a fully non-blocking and annotation-based web framework built on Project Reactor which allows building reactive web applications on the HTTP layer. It provides support for popular inbuilt severs like Netty , Undertow , and Servlet 3.1 containers.
